What is the Rundfunk Grotesk™ font?

Rundfunk Grotesk was produced together with Rundfunk Antiqua by the Linotype Design Studio in 1933-1935. The combination was originally intended for small point sizes and shorter texts. Unfortunately, this typeface was never completed and consists only of Antiqua roman and Grotesk bold. This unusual combination was chosen because small newspaper ads often use a semi bold for the headlines and a regular antique for the text. Rundfunk Grotesk is intended to be used exclusively in headlines and reflects in its unique character the spirit of the 1930s.

Rundfunk Grotesk™ Font families

The Rundfunk Grotesk™ includes the following font families:
  • Rundfunk Grotesk Pro Bold
  • Rundfunk Grotesk Std Bold
